With regards to saving twice: I'm not aware of it - you might want to update to the latest available 6.2 GA and try again. Note that there's no more development happening on 6.2.
And yes, Hebrew is a beta language that must be activated explicitly because it might not be fully translated - thus you may see english content where no translation is available. For future versions you can help closing the gap by participating on https://translate.liferay.com/
You might even be lucky that the latest GA has more current translations already (no guarantee though)
And yes, as far as I know there are no configurable parts in the RTL plugin. Last time I've demoed it with people who did know RTL languages (I believe that it was Arabic at the time, but memory fades) everything worked well, once the plugin was installed.
